Job Summary
Geisinger HealthPlex and Lock Haven in the Western Region of Pennsylvania is seeking a Nurse Practitioner or Physician Assistant interested in Otolaryngology to join our comprehensive and growing team.
Job Duties
Responsibilities include:
Monday – Friday, 8 am – 4:30 pm
Primarily outpatient position with some operating room times as first assist and call responsibilities
Regional position practicing a few days each at Geisinger HealthPlex State College and Geisinger Lock Haven. Possible outreach at Geisinger Lewistown Hospital
Treat both pediatrics and adults
See general ENT cases and perform procedures
